Eng. Vocab The Scarlet Letter #2
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| Ameliorate | (V) to make better or more tolerable |
| Aplomb | (N) complete and confident in composure |
| Bombastic | (ADJ) marked or given to pretentious speech or writting |
| Callow | (ADJ) lacking adult sophistication; immature |
| Drivel | (N) nonsense, to let saliva dribble from ones mouth |
| Epitome | (N) summary a typical or ideal example |
| Exhort | (V) to incite argument or advice; urge strongly |
| Exofficio | (ADJ/ADV) by virtue or because of an office |
| Infringe | (V) to encroach upon in a way that violates law or right of another |
| Ingratiate | (V) to gain favor/acceptance by deliberate effort |
| Interloper | (N) one who encroaches on the rights of another |
| Intrinsic | (ADJ) belonging to the essential nature of something due to causes within the body |
| Inveigh | (Intrans. V) to protest or complain bitterly |
| Lassitude | (N) a condition of weariness, listlessness |
| Occult | (Trans. V) to shut off from view; secret |
| Permeate | (V) to penetrate something |
| Precipitate | (V)to throw violently to bring about (abruptly) (Intrans. V) to move or act with unwise speed |
| Stringent | (ADJ) marked by rigor, strictness or severity |
| Surmise | (N) and idea based on scanty evidence |
